Hello,
I want to use agent system to redirect when two agv are at the same path as first file. However, the agent system I applied didn't work. Hope I can get some suggestion, thanks!
Hello,
I want to use agent system to redirect when two agv are at the same path as first file. However, the agent system I applied didn't work. Hope I can get some suggestion, thanks!
I think the agent system is not a good fit for what you are trying to do. Determining whether the TE actually needs to move to the siding when the proximity trigger fires is complex and, as you experinced, prone to errors and unforeseen issues.
Your original solution of reacting to a failed allocation is the much better approach. Since the agent model is saved in version 23.0 you can benefit from added functionality of this event. There are two additional parameters, one that denotes whether the failed allocation leads to a deadlock and the other stores an array of all involved task executers and control points/areas.
So you can set the source to only create a token if the situation actually represents a deadlock, make one of the TEs move to the siding and, importantly, override the return value of the event with a 1 to suppress the error message about the deadlock. A 1 as return value essentially tells FlexSim that you have handled the situation.
Apprecite the instruction! Then, is it possible to use agent system to trigger PF flow for redirecting?
Therefore, I can set redirectCP earlier.
14 People are following this question.
FlexSim can help you understand and improve any system or process. Transform your existing data into accurate predictions.
FlexSim is a fully 3D simulation software environment. FlexSim can be used to simulate any process in any industry.
FlexSim®, FlexSim Healthcare™, Problem Solved.®, the FlexSim logo, the FlexSim X-mark, and the FlexSim Healthcare logo with stylized Caduceus mark are trademarks of FlexSim Software Products, Inc. All rights reserved.
Privacy | Do not sell or share my personal information | Cookie preferences | Report noncompliance | Terms of use | Legal | © Autodesk Inc. All rights reserved